More than Anxiety?

My doctor says I have GAD (Generalized Eating Disorder). But Im experienceing other symptoms that Im afraid may have something more to it. Migranes, Dry heaving, nausea, Sharp pains in my chest and upper abdomen, loss of appetite. Help Please!

GAD stands for Generalized Anxiety Disorder, not "EATING" disorder.
Are you sure you're on the right forum?
Many of your symptoms COULD be related to digestive/intestianl problems rather than "eating disorders," which we commonly think of as anorexia or bulimia The dry heaving, the nauses, the sharp pains in your chest and especially your abdomen and the loss of appetite. These are not the usual syptoms of anxiety, but as with everyting else, we all experience anxiety differently. You just don't mention ANY of the most common symptoms of anxiety,
Migraines are not considered a classic symptom of anxiety, but migraines, in MY persoanl experiece, can lead to an anxeity attack. (I say that not because I believe the migraine is CAUSING the attack, it's MY fear of migraines that does it to me)
I think you need to clarify with your doctor EXACTLY what he has diagnosed you with. Personally it sounds to me like you need to see a gastroenterologist to rule out a numger of conditions which could be causing your symptoms. But that is just my totally non-medical opinion.
